Transaction 01608309de5c7880deb6554d997bf15f7ccc1c8b48e9bdd87b525d3212da37a7
1 Input
1 Output
-
01608309de5c7880deb6554d997bf15f7ccc1c8b48e9bdd87b525d3212da37a7:0
- value
- 672521
- script pubkey
- OP_0 OP_PUSHBYTES_20 bc1e78b5cf073f5fe70f366ced6d9417a8854412
- address
- bc1qhs083dw0qul4lec0xekw6mv5z75g23qj4clm2t